Term: SUBORN

Definition: Suborn means to convince or persuade someone to do something illegal or wrong, especially in a secret or sneaky way. It can also mean to convince someone to lie under oath or to obtain false testimony from someone else. Subornation of perjury is the crime of convincing someone to commit perjury.

A more thorough explanation:

Definition: To convince or persuade someone to commit an illegal or wrongful act, especially in a secretive or sneaky way. It can also refer to convincing someone to lie under oath or obtaining false testimony from someone else.

Examples:

  • A lawyer who pays a witness to lie on the stand is guilty of suborning perjury.
  • A corrupt politician who bribes a public official to do something illegal is suborning that official.
  • A gang leader who convinces a member to commit a crime is suborning that member.

These examples illustrate how suborn involves convincing or persuading someone to do something illegal or unethical. It often involves secrecy or deception, and can have serious legal consequences.
